ID:327024

飞鸟

.Net高级软件开发工程师

  • 公司信息:
  • 北京四方小仓科技有限公司
  • 工作经验:
  • 15年
  • 兼职日薪:
  • 800元/8小时
  • 兼职时间:
  • 可工作日驻场(离职原因)
  • 所在区域:
  • 北京
  • 昌平

技术能力

◆掌握.NET Core, EF Core,MVC , DI, 异步编程
◆掌握.NET FrameWork, C# ASP.Net, ADO.Net,MVC 框架 ,IBatis,WCF
◆掌握.NET框架下的C#编程:Web应用程序
◆了解.NET框架下的C#编程: Web Service
◆掌握应用.NET进行Web Form应用程序的开发
◆掌握SQL Server,熟悉T-SQL语言,数据库编程, Stored Procedure
◆了解XML编程,Java Script脚本语言,Html
◆了解TCP/IP,UDP,SMTP , MIME等网络协议,并能进行Socket编程
◆掌握多线程的概念和多线程(Multithread)编程。
◆掌握设计模式有:单件模式(Singleton),工厂模式(Factory),观察者模式(Observer),数据适配器模式(Adapter)等
◆了解Data Structure(数据结构)和Algorithm(常用算法)
◆了解UML语言及相关工具:MS Visio

项目经验

Driver App WebAPI 项目:
Driver App 主要提供给 UNIS的 Driver 派送快递等功能的 app ,主要功能有:登录、按 Dispatch Date 获取自己的 trip单,根据trip 下设计好的 stop 列表按照序号进行派送,直到所有 stop上 task 都完成。项目主要实现的功能有:1. 提供接口给第三方调用,第三方通过接口将 Order、Trip、User 等信息导进我们的数据库;
2. 提供接口给 App 端调用,接口主要有根据相关参数查询 Trip、Stop、Task 等功能、提供 Start Trip、Stop Checkin、Upload派送任务需要的文件等、Stop Complete等。
3. 异步调用第三方接口,将 Start Trip、Stop Checkin、Upload Task Attachment 等状态、附件回传给第三方。

项目主要技术点:1. 因为第三方导入 Order、Trip 的数据量大、并且对方开启了多个线程调用我们的接口,使得我们的 Sql Server 压力大、死锁多,经过建立索引、索引优化等工作无果后,通过 Redis 做了消息队列,不管第三方多少请求、多少线程调用,先把请求存储到Redis 队列,然后 xxl job 定时地从 Redis 队列里取出来慢慢消费,将数据存储到 Sql Server里。2. 由于通过调用第三方回写状态和文件等接口时对方的接口响应时间长等问题,所以将这些接口改为异步调用,并且使用Log4net 记录每一次的 request、response等,重要接口的调用记录日志写入库,方便查找日志。

案例展示

  • Cyclelution系统

    Cyclelution系统

    公司的 CycleLution 系统,是一个集订单管理、库存管理、客户管理、报表统计、系统基础数据管理、产品及分类管理、系统权限管理等功能的 ERP 系统。 1.订单管理:订单分为 Inbound Order和 Outbound Order 两类:A.Inbound Order

  • Driver App WebAPI 项目

    Driver App WebAPI 项目

    项目介绍:Driver App 主要提供给 UNIS的 Driver 派送快递等功能的 app ,主要功能有:登录、按 Dispatch Date 获取自己的 trip单,根据trip 下设计好的 stop 列表按照序号进行派送,直到所有 stop上 task 都完成。项目主要实

查看案例列表(含更多 0 个案例)

信用行为

  • 接单
    0
  • 评价
    0
  • 收藏
    0
微信扫码,建群沟通

发布任务

企业点击发布任务,工程师会在任务下报名,招聘专员也会在1小时内与您联系,1小时内精准确定人才

微信接收人才推送

关注猿急送微信平台,接收实时人才推送

接收人才推送
联系需求方端客服
联系需求方端客服